Převést CSV soubor na JSON ve vašem prohlížeči – ideální pro posílání tabulek do skriptů, API nebo LLM.
Přetáhněte jeden nebo více – všechny se převedou na JSON. Průběh po řádcích, dávková konverze, stažení ZIP.
CSV je nejnižší společný jmenovatel pro tabulární data: každý tabulkový procesor ho exportuje, každý skript ho načte. JSON platí totéž pro vnořená nebo samopopisná data: každý programovací jazyk ho dokáže parsovat, každé moderní API ho přijímá. Převod CSV na JSON překlene propast, když potřebujete dodat tabulková data do JavaScriptového skriptu, REST API nebo LLM, které pracuje s objekty.
CSV parsujeme pomocí PapaParse, první řádek bereme jako názvy polí a zbytek jako záznamy. Číselné hodnoty se automaticky typují; vše ostatní zůstává jako řetězce. Výstup je odsazené JSON pole objektů - připravené vložit do skriptu nebo poslat přes curl. Vše probíhá lokálně; žádná data neopouští váš prohlížeč.
Vývojářské pracovní postupy, které nejvíce těží: prototypování REST API s fiktivními daty (export CSV z tabulky, JSON do vašeho handleru), plnění databáze vzorovými záznamy (CSV od finančního/provozního týmu, JSON do migračního skriptu), dodávání strukturovaného datového souboru LLM pro analýzu (LLM zpracovávají JSON pole objektů mnohem lépe než volný CSV) a převod obchodních zpráv do formátu strojově čitelných API (Salesforce/HubSpot/Stripe všechny exportují CSV, váš dashboard pravděpodobně spotřebovává JSON).
Poznámka k okrajovým případům, které často matou CSV parsery: buňky s vloženými čárkami (řetězce v uvozovkách), buňky obsahující doslovné dvojité uvozovky (escapované zdvojenými uvozovkami), víceřádkové buňky (buňky přesahující více řádků uvnitř uvozovek), konce řádků Windows (CRLF) a specifické zvláštnosti Excelu (UTF-8 byte-order mark, předpona "=" pro vynucení doslovné interpretace). PapaParse všechny tyto případy správně zpracovává. Pokud jste se dříve setkali s chybami „rozbité na řádku 47“ u levných parserů, PapaParse je opraví.
Automatické typování čísel je nejužitečnější výchozí nastavení. Bez něj se sloupec jako "12345" parsuje jako řetězec "12345" a nemůžete jej seřadit ani sečíst na straně serveru, dokud jej nepřetypujete. PapaParse detekuje celá čísla, desetinná čísla, vědeckou notaci a booleovské hodnoty jako true/false. Řetězce dat zůstávají jako řetězce (žádné automatické parsování na objekt Date), protože formáty dat jsou příliš rozmanité na to, aby se daly spolehlivě uhodnout; přetypujte je ve svém cílovém kódu.
Exportujte tabulku testovacích záznamů jako CSV, převeďte na JSON, podávejte z mock endpointu. Rychlejší než ruční psaní JSONu.
Vezměte export CSV z jiného systému a převeďte jej na JSON pro použití v migračním nebo inicializačním skriptu. Většina ORM přijímá JSON pole přímo.
LLM analyzují JSON pole mnohem spolehlivěji než surové CSV. Nejprve převeďte, vložte, požádejte o poznatky.
Frontend vývojáři prototypující dashboard s reálnými daty těží z JSONu, který mohou přímo importovat. Rychlejší než zapojení CSV parseru do prototypu.
Exporty z CRM jsou obvykle ve formátu CSV. Převeďte je na JSON pro vložení do vlastní analýzy nebo synchronizaci do databáze nativní pro JSON.
Přechod z legacy pracovního postupu založeného na CSV na moderní založený na JSONu začíná touto konverzí. Užitečné pro jednorázové migrace a probíhající pipeline.
CSV (Comma-Separated Values) je nejjednodušší tabulární formát - prostý text s řádky hodnot oddělenými čárkou. Čte ho každý tabulkový program, skriptovací jazyk a nástroj pro práci s daty, který byl kdy vytvořen.
JSON (JavaScript Object Notation) je lingua franca strukturovaných dat na webu. Pole, objekty, řetězce, čísla, booleany. Čte ho každý moderní programovací jazyk.
Přetáhněte CSV na převodník nahoře, nebo klikněte na políčko pro výběr ze zařízení.
Přednastavili jsme JSON jako výstupní formát. Změňte jej v rozbalovacím seznamu, pokud chcete jiný cílový formát.
Klikněte na Převést a počkejte, až ukazatel průběhu doběhne. Stáhněte si JSON, až bude připraven.
Převést pole JSON objektů do CSV souboru - vložte do Excelu, Google Sheets nebo libovolného tabulkového programu.
Převést konfigurační soubory JSON do čitelnějšího formátu YAML – Kubernetes, GitHub Actions a Docker Compose ho často používají.
Převést Excel (.xlsx) tabulku na CSV – ideální pro skripty, nástroje pro data nebo systémy, které .xlsx neotevřou.